Tu9 Universities in Germany

TU9, short for “Technische Universität 9,” is an alliance of nine leading technical universities in Germany, formed back in 2003 during the Bologna reforms. This alliance represents Germany’s oldest and best technical universities, which have turned ‘Made in Germany’ from a simple label into a global standard of quality. The collaboration group was established to pioneer and excel in interdisciplinary research in engineering and technology, serving as a bridge between society, educational institutions, and the tech industry.

A defining feature of the TU9 group of Germany is its global perspective. They cultivate a dynamic and inclusive work environment, have partnerships with top institutions worldwide, and uphold the international reputation of German Engineering.

Here’s what sets these institutions apart:

Research Excellence:

  • 21% of German Research Foundation (DFG) funding across all disciplines and 49% in engineering is secured by TU9 universities, which are used for research and innovation. RWTH Aachen’s work in wind tunnels, TU Dresden’s biomedical research, and the Technical University of Braunschweig’s work in meteorology are examples of their research capabilities.

Industry Ties:

  • Global automotive and other companies working in sustainability, like Siemens, BMW, and BASF, as well as dynamic startups, have ties with the Tu9 group of Germany. These partnerships contribute to the high employability rate of Tu9 University graduates.

Affordability:

  • TU9 institutes are in the public sector, so they don’t charge any tuition fees from domestic or international students. You just have to pay a semester contribution fee of €200-€350. Global Recognition:

  • Five TU9 universities rank among the world’s top 200, and all are highly regarded by employers worldwide. Students graduate with training and practical expertise. These top TU9 rankings are a big reason to choose these universities.

English-Taught Programs:

  • With over 200 English-taught programs, TU9 universities cater to both domestic and international students. Engineering and IT courses, including aerospace engineering, data science, and computer science, are widely available in English. Diversity:

  • With over 280,000 students, including more than 60,000 international students, TU9 campuses are vibrant and inclusive, bringing together global perspectives and collaboration.

TU9 Universities Germany List

Let’s get into the unique strengths of each TU9 university, their academic offerings, and campus environments. The following is the official TU9 universities list:

1. RWTH Aachen University

Situated in Aachen, near the borders of the Netherlands and Belgium, RWTH Aachen is a known name in engineering education. It is ranked at no.5 by QS National ranking in Germany. The most popular programs offered by RWTH are physics, natural sciences, engineering, and business. Its historical contributions, such as the world’s first particle accelerator, underscore its research excellence.

2. Technical University of Berlin

Located in the capital, Berlin, TU Berlin is known for its technical expertise with interdisciplinary innovation. Its 33,500 students across seven faculties engage in research, from environmental solutions to urban technology.

3. Technical University of Braunschweig

Based in northern Germany, TU Braunschweig is the oldest technical university in Germany, founded in 1745. Its engineering program is ranked at #25 by QS subject rankings. The top 3 programs offered here are Computational Sciences in Engineering (CSE), Data Science, and Sustainable Engineering of Products and Processes.

4. Technical University of Darmstadt

In Darmstadt, the most popular programs offered by TUD are computer science and modern engineering. The university has done some great work in AI, cybersecurity, and Information technology. According to THE subject ranking, computer sciences falls under the top 100 and engineering under the top 150.

5. Technical University of Dresden

As Saxony’s largest university and a “University of Excellence,” TU Dresden offers 124 disciplines across its 18 faculties. Its programs in biomedicine, bioengineering, and IT are the most popular among international students.

6. Leibniz University Hannover

Leibniz University is also one of Germany’s oldest technical universities, offering 190 programs across nine faculties. It is known for its practical engineering and science programs. The university has recently secured three clusters of excellence and funding for work in photonics, quantum frontier, and personalized care for hearing loss.

7. Karlsruhe Institute of Technology (KIT)

KIT, located in Karlsruhe, functions as a university and research center. KIT is unique among the Tu9 list​ as it merged with a national research center, creating Germany’s first university excellence cluster. Its popular programs are energy, IT, and materials science.

8. Technical University of Munich (TUM)

TUM, based in Bavaria, is a globally known name in engineering, AI, and business. With 62 English-taught programs and a network of Nobel Prize-winning alumni, it thrives in Munich’s environment.

9. University of Stuttgart

Founded in 1829, Stuttgart is renowned for mechanical and automotive engineering. Its strong industry ties with Germany’s automotive sector and extensive exchange programs make it a top choice for engineering students.

What Do You Need to Get In?

Admission to TU9 universities is competitive, but equally accessible for international students. 25% of the total international students studying in Germany are studying in the TU9 universities. Most of their programs are taught in English and are tuition-free for international students. To get into these universities, focus on the following tu9 universities requirements to make up a strong case.

  • Academic Excellence: A strong GPA, particularly in STEM subjects, is essential. International students need a high school diploma equivalent to the German Abitur, and some may require a Studienkolleg preparatory course.
  • Language Proficiency: While many programs are in English (requiring TOEFL or IELTS scores), some demand German proficiency (DSH or TestDaF).
  • Application Requirements: Prepare transcripts, a CV, a motivation letter, and, in some cases, recommendation letters. Each university has unique application processes, so check their websites.
  • Extracurriculars: STEM-related activities, internships, and volunteer experience can strengthen your application.

Plan roughly €900–€1,200 per month for living (city-dependent). Public universities charge a semester contribution (admin/transport) typically ~€100-€350+ per semester; check the university page for the exact amount.
There’s no single acceptance rate. Many programs use NC (Numerus Clausus) or local capacity limits, so competitiveness varies by course, intake, and year. Look for zulassungsbeschränkt/NC on each program and review past intake notes where available.
